A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Existing bending equipment lacks an effective fine-tuning mechanism when processing plastic profiles, resulting in difficulties in positioning and adjustment. This makes it difficult to ensure accurate bending and shape consistency of plastic profiles, especially in the processing of multiple bending points in luggage frames, where there are obvious precision and consistency issues.

Method used

A three-stage fine-tuning device (first, second, and third) is used in conjunction to achieve precise positioning and adjustment. The first fine-tuning device adjusts the vertical height of the bending module, the second fine-tuning device adjusts the position of the clamping part, and the third fine-tuning device adjusts the position of the heating cavity. Precise adjustment is achieved through a screw mechanism, cylinder mechanism, or servo drive.

Benefits of technology

It achieves precise positioning in the bending process, with angular deviation controlled within ±0.5°, improving the consistency of product dimensions, shortening the processing cycle, reducing operational complexity and maintenance costs, and is suitable for manufacturing products with multiple bending points.

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of bending equipment, in particular to a bending module and a trunk frame bending machine thereof. The invention provides an innovative solution aiming at the problems of low bending precision, poor adaptability and the like of plastic profiles in the prior art. The bending module comprises a first clamping part, a bending forming part, a first driving device and a heating device, and is characterized in that a first fine adjustment device, a second fine adjustment device and a third fine adjustment device are additionally arranged and used for adjusting the overall height of the module, the vertical position of the clamping part and the vertical position of the bending forming part respectively. Through cooperative work of the multi-stage fine adjustment mechanism, it is guaranteed that the upper end faces of the guide wheels are horizontal and consistent, alignment of heating cavities is accurate, and the bending precision and angle deviation control are effectively improved. And meanwhile, the equipment adopts a linkage design of four bending modules, so that multi-station parallel processing is realized, the production efficiency is improved, the remodeling time is shortened, the structure is simple, the maintenance is convenient and fast, and the equipment is suitable for large-scale production of luggage case frames.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The present application relates to the field of bending equipment, in particular to a bending module and a suitcase frame bending machine. BACKGROUND

[0002] In the field of bending equipment, especially for plastic profile processing equipment, there are many technical problems in the prior art that need to be solved. Traditional bending equipment is mainly designed for metal materials, and when it is applied to plastic profile processing, it often shows obvious limitations.

[0003] The existing bending equipment generally lacks effective fine-tuning mechanisms, which makes it difficult to achieve accurate positioning and adjustment in actual production processes. When different specifications of plastic profiles need to be processed, operators often need to replace the mold or make complex mechanical adjustments to adapt to production needs. This process not only takes time and effort, but also makes it difficult to ensure the accuracy of the adjustment. Especially in the bending process of suitcase frames, due to the diversity of frame size and shape, this adjustment inconvenience problem is particularly prominent.

[0004] In terms of bending precision control, the existing equipment also has obvious defects. Due to the lack of reliable positioning and guiding systems, plastic profiles are prone to deviation or deformation during the bending process, making it difficult to ensure the consistency of the bending angle and shape. This problem is particularly evident in the processing of suitcase frames that require multiple bending points, as the positional accuracy and angular consistency between multiple bending points often fail to meet ideal conditions. SUMMARY

[0005] To solve the above problems, the present application provides a bending module and a suitcase frame bending machine, which is expected to reduce the production cost of suitcase frames, improve production efficiency, and promote the technological progress and industrial upgrading of the suitcase manufacturing industry.

[0006] To achieve the above purpose, the technical solution adopted by the present application is: A bending module, comprising a first clamping part for clamping a plastic profile; a bending forming part having a heating cavity inside; a first driving device drivingly connected to the bending forming part and driving the bending forming part to rotate; a heating device connected to the bending forming part and conveying heated gas to the heating cavity formed after the bending forming part is pressed together, to heat the plastic profile in the heating cavity; further comprising a first fine-tuning device, a second fine-tuning device and a third fine-tuning device, the first fine-tuning device is used to adjust the height of the bending module in the vertical direction, the second fine-tuning device is connected with the first clamping part and is used to adjust the position of the first clamping part in the vertical direction, and the third fine-tuning device is connected with the bending forming part and is used to adjust the position of the bending forming part in the vertical direction.

[0007] Further, the first fine adjustment device, the second fine adjustment device and the third fine adjustment device each comprise at least one of a screw mechanism, a cylinder mechanism or a servo drive mechanism.

[0008] Further, the first clamping part comprises a first fixed plate, a first clamping cylinder, a first clamping bottom plate and a first clamping moving plate, the second fine adjustment device is fitted with the first fixed plate, the movable end of the second fine adjustment device is fitted with the first clamping cylinder and the first clamping bottom plate, the first clamping cylinder drives the first clamping moving plate to move towards the first clamping bottom plate, so that the plastic profile is clamped between the first clamping moving plate and the first clamping bottom plate.

[0009] Further, the movable end of the second fine adjustment device is provided with a horizontal waist hole, the first clamping bottom plate is slidably fitted on the first fixed plate through the waist hole and is fixed by bolts, so that the relative position between the first clamping bottom plate and the first fixed plate is adjustable in the horizontal direction; and the first clamping moving plate is linked with the first clamping bottom plate through a guide rod and a spring, so as to move synchronously with the horizontal adjustment of the first clamping bottom plate.

[0010] Further, the bending forming part comprises a second fixed plate, a second clamping cylinder, a first clamping bottom shell and a first clamping surface shell, the first driving device is connected with the second fixed plate, and the third fine adjustment device is fitted with the second fixed plate; the second clamping cylinder and the first clamping bottom shell are fixed on the movable end of the third fine adjustment device, the movable end of the second clamping cylinder pushes the first clamping surface shell to move towards the first clamping bottom shell, so that the plastic profile is wrapped between the first clamping surface shell and the first clamping bottom shell and surrounds the heating cavity.

[0011] Further, the movable end of the third fine adjustment device is provided with a horizontal sliding rail, the first clamping bottom shell is slidably fitted on the second fixed plate through the sliding rail and is fixed by bolts, so that the relative position between the first clamping bottom shell and the second fixed plate is adjustable in the horizontal direction; and the first clamping surface shell is linked with the first clamping bottom shell through a guide rod and a spring, so as to move synchronously with the horizontal adjustment of the first clamping bottom shell.

[0012] Further, the bending forming part further comprises a plurality of guide wheels arranged on one side of the heating cavity surrounded by the first clamping surface shell and the first clamping bottom shell; the guide groove on the surface of the guide wheel is aligned with the plastic profile placing groove in the heating cavity.

[0013] A luggage frame bending machine comprises a first adjusting device, a second adjusting device, a third adjusting device and four bending modules, wherein the four bending modules comprise a first bending module, a second bending module, a third bending module and a fourth bending module, The first adjusting device comprises two adjusting movable ends moving towards or away from each other, and the two adjusting movable ends of the first adjusting device are fixedly connected with the first fine adjusting device of the first bending module and the second bending module respectively, and the first bending module and the second bending module move towards or away from each other, The second adjusting device and the third adjusting device comprise one adjusting movable end, one end of the second adjusting device is matched with the second fixed plate of the first bending module, and the adjusting movable end of the second adjusting device is connected with the first fine adjusting device of the third bending module; one end of the third adjusting device is matched with the second fixed plate of the second bending module and the first fine adjusting device of the fourth bending module.

[0014] Further, the first adjusting device, the second adjusting device and the third adjusting device have the same structure, wherein the first adjusting device comprises a first adjusting motor, a bidirectional screw rod and sliding nuts movably sleeved on both ends of the bidirectional screw rod, the first adjusting motor drives the bidirectional screw rod to rotate and makes the two sliding nuts move towards or away from each other along the direction of the bidirectional screw rod, and the two sliding nuts constitute the adjusting movable end.

[0015] Further, the second adjusting device and the third adjusting device comprise a second adjusting motor, a unidirectional screw rod and a sliding nut movably sleeved on the unidirectional screw rod, the second adjusting motor drives the unidirectional screw rod to rotate and makes the sliding nut move along the direction of the unidirectional screw rod, and the sliding nut constitutes the adjusting movable end.

[0016] The beneficial effects of the present application are as follows: 1. Through the cooperation of the three-stage fine adjusting devices, accurate positioning in the bending process is realized. The first fine adjusting device ensures the horizontal consistency of the working surfaces of the plurality of guide wheels, the second fine adjusting device ensures the accurate alignment of the clamping part and the profile, and the third fine adjusting device maintains the optimal relative position of the heating cavity and the guide wheels through the horizontal sliding rail mechanism. This hierarchical adjustment mechanism can control the bending angle deviation within ±0.5°, effectively improving the consistency of product dimensions.

[0017] 2. The four bending modules realize cooperative work through the linkage mechanism, and the first bending module and the second bending module complete the main bending process while driving the third and fourth bending modules to perform auxiliary processing respectively. This multi-station parallel processing mode reduces the process conversion time, shortens the single processing cycle by about 30%, and is particularly suitable for the manufacturing of products such as luggage frames with multiple bending points.

[0018] 3. The mechanical fine adjusting mechanism reduces the operation complexity, and the adjustment process can be completed without special tools. The modular design enables independent maintenance of key components, reducing equipment downtime. At the same time, the simplified structure of the fixed guide wheel reduces the frequency and cost of daily maintenance.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F DRAWINGS

Detailed Implementation

[0025] Please see Figures 1-5 As shown, the present invention relates to a bending module, including a first clamping part 11 for clamping a plastic profile; a bending forming part having a heating cavity inside; a first driving device 13 connected to the bending forming part 12 and driving the bending forming part 12 to rotate; and a heating device connected to the bending forming part 12, which delivers heating gas to the heating cavity formed after the bending forming part 12 is pressed, to heat the plastic profile inside the heating cavity. It also includes a first fine-tuning device 201, a second fine-tuning device 202, and a third fine-tuning device 203. The first fine-tuning device 201 is used to adjust the height of the entire bending module in the vertical direction. The second fine-tuning device 202 is connected to the first clamping part 11 and is used to adjust the position of the first clamping part 11 in the vertical direction. The third fine-tuning device 203 is connected to the bending forming part 12 and is used to adjust the position of the bending forming part 12 in the vertical direction.

[0026] The bending module mainly includes a first clamping part 11, a bending forming part 12, and a first driving device 13. The improvement of this invention lies in the addition of a first fine-tuning device 201, a second fine-tuning device 202, and a third fine-tuning device 203. These devices are precisely adjusted during the equipment debugging phase to ensure stability during operation. The movable end of the first fine-tuning device 201 is mounted on the driving fixing plate 132 (described in detail below). The vertical height adjustment of the entire bending module is achieved through the first fine-tuning device 201 (in this embodiment, a screw and nut mechanism is used). Specifically, rotating the adjusting screw allows the driving fixing plate 132 to rise or fall relative to the base platform, with an adjustment accuracy of ±0.1mm. This design is mainly used to ensure that the upper surfaces of the guide wheels 126 of multiple bending modules are at the same horizontal plane. In actual debugging, when using guide wheels 126 of different diameters, the height of each module is adjusted through the first fine-tuning device 201 to keep the upper surfaces of the guide wheels 126 flush, providing stable support for subsequent material placement.

[0027] The second fine-tuning device 202 works in conjunction with the first clamping part 11, mainly for adjusting the clamping position to adapt to changes in material height. For example... Figure 2 As shown, the second fine-tuning device 202 (in this embodiment, a screw and nut mechanism) can drive the first clamping cylinder 111, the first clamping moving plate 112, and the first clamping base plate 114 to move up and down as a whole, with an adjustment range of ±20mm. This design ensures that when the height of the guide wheel 126 changes, the clamping part can accurately correspond to the material position.

[0028] The third fine-tuning device 203 is integrated in the bending and forming section 12 and is used to independently adjust the vertical position of the heating chamber. This device is implemented through a guide rail slider mechanism set on the second fixed plate 121. Rotating the adjustment handle can drive the first clamping bottom shell 123 and the first clamping surface shell 124 to rise and fall synchronously. This design ensures the optimal relative position between the heating chamber and the material, so that the heating gas can be evenly distributed.

[0029] During actual debugging, the first fine-tuning device 201 is used to adjust the upper surfaces of the guide wheels 126 of the four bending modules to the same horizontal plane. Then, according to the material specifications, the second fine-tuning device 202 is used to adjust the position of the clamping parts of each module so that the clamping points match the height of the material. Finally, the third fine-tuning device 203 is used to fine-tune the position of the heating chamber to ensure that the bending forming part 12 is aligned with the material. After all adjustments are completed, the locking devices are used to fix the fine-tuning mechanisms, and the equipment is ready to enter the working state.

[0030] Furthermore, the first fine-tuning device 201, the second fine-tuning device 202, and the third fine-tuning device 203 each include at least one of a screw mechanism, a cylinder mechanism, or a servo drive mechanism.

[0031] Furthermore, the first clamping part 11 includes a first fixed plate 113, a first clamping cylinder 111, a first clamping base plate 114, and a first clamping moving plate 112. The second fine-tuning device 202 is fitted with the first fixed plate 113. The movable end of the second fine-tuning device 202 is fitted with the first clamping cylinder 111 and the first clamping base plate 114. The movable end of the first clamping cylinder 111 drives the first clamping moving plate 112 to move toward the first clamping base plate 114, so that the plastic profile is clamped between the first clamping moving plate 112 and the first clamping base plate 114.

[0032] The first clamping part 11 includes a first fixed plate 113, a first clamping cylinder 111, a first clamping base plate 114, and a first clamping movable plate 112. A second fine-tuning device 202 is fitted to the first fixed plate 113, and the movable end of the second fine-tuning device 202 is connected to the first clamping cylinder 111 and the first clamping base plate 114. This design allows the second fine-tuning device 202 to adjust the overall position of the clamping part in the vertical direction. Clamping process: When the plastic profile is placed on the first clamping base plate 114, the first clamping cylinder 111 is activated, and its movable end drives the first clamping movable plate 112 to move towards the first clamping base plate 114. Through pneumatic pressure, the first clamping movable plate 112 and the first clamping base plate 114 work together to tightly clamp the plastic profile between them. This process ensures that the profile will not slip or shift during bending.

[0033] The function of the second fine-tuning device 202: The second fine-tuning device 202 is activated during the equipment debugging phase. It adjusts the vertical position of the first clamping part 11 via a screw mechanism or servo drive. For example, when the height of the guide wheel 126 changes due to the replacement of wheels with different diameters, the second fine-tuning device 202 can synchronously adjust the height of the clamping point to ensure that the profile is always aligned with the heating cavity. During operation, the fine-tuning device is locked to ensure stability. This further demonstrates the cooperation between the clamping part and the bending forming part 12. The adjustment of the second fine-tuning device 202 ensures the coordination between the clamping part and the guide wheel 126, avoiding processing errors caused by height mismatch.

[0034] Furthermore, the movable end of the second fine-tuning device 202 is provided with a horizontal waist hole 2021. The first clamping base plate 114 is slidably mounted on the first fixed plate 113 through the waist hole 2021 and fixed with bolts, so that the relative position between the first clamping base plate 114 and the first fixed plate 113 is adjustable in the horizontal direction. The first clamping moving plate 112 is linked with the first clamping base plate 114 through the guide rod 115 and the spring, so as to move synchronously with the horizontal adjustment of the first clamping base plate 114.

[0035] The movable end of the second fine-tuning device 202 has a horizontally oriented slot 2021. The first clamping base plate 114 is slidably connected to the first fixed plate 113 by bolts passing through the slot 2021. The slot 2021 is an elongated oval groove, providing a defined horizontal travel stroke for the bolt. When the clamping position needs to be adjusted to accommodate different specifications of plastic profiles (the clamping position will also change after changing the guide wheels 126 of different diameters), the operator only needs to loosen the bolts to push the entire first clamping base plate 114 to slide along the direction of the slot 2021, achieving continuous and stepless adjustment of the horizontal position. At the same time, after the position is determined, tightening the bolts will use the clamping force generated by the bolt head and nut to firmly press the first clamping base plate 114 onto the first fixed plate 113, effectively preventing positional displacement caused by vibration during subsequent work and ensuring the stability of the processing.

[0036] Furthermore, the first clamping moving plate 112 is connected to the first clamping base plate 114 via at least two guide rods 115. One end of each guide rod 115 is fixed to the first clamping base plate 114, and the other end passes through a light hole on the first clamping moving plate 112. This structure ensures that the first clamping moving plate 112 can only move precisely in a straight line relative to the first clamping base plate 114 along the axial direction of the guide rod 115 (i.e., the clamping direction), effectively preventing deflection or jamming. Moreover, a spring is sleeved on the guide rod 115 and pre-compressed between the first clamping moving plate 112 and the first clamping base plate 114. Its core functions are twofold: first, linkage. When the first clamping base plate 114 moves horizontally, the first clamping moving plate 112 is forced to move synchronously through the connection of the guide rod 115 and the spring, ensuring that the two clamping plates are always aligned and maintaining the parallelism of the clamping surfaces; second, reset. When the first clamping cylinder 111 retracts, the thrust of the cylinder disappears, and the compressed spring quickly releases its elastic potential energy, pushing the first clamping moving plate 112 to reliably retract to the initial open position, preparing for the next working cycle.

[0037] Furthermore, the bending forming part 12 includes a second fixing plate 121, a second clamping cylinder (not shown), a first clamping bottom shell 123, and a first clamping top shell 124. The first driving device 13 is connected to the second fixing plate 121, and the third fine-tuning device 203 is fitted with the second fixing plate 121. The second clamping cylinder and the first clamping bottom shell 123 are fixed on the movable end of the third fine-tuning device 203. The movable end of the second clamping cylinder pushes the first clamping top shell 124 toward the first clamping bottom shell 123, so that the plastic profile is wrapped between the first clamping top shell 124 and the first clamping bottom shell 123, and forms the heating cavity.

[0038] Meanwhile, in other embodiments, such as Figure 1 As shown, a steam hood (not shown) is also provided on the surface of the first clamping shell 124, which communicates with the interior of the first clamping shell 124; multiple vent holes are distributed on the first clamping shell 124. An external heating device, such as a high-temperature steam engine, delivers high-temperature steam to the first clamping shell 124 through the steam hood and outputs the high-temperature steam evenly through the vent holes, thereby efficiently heating the plastic profile in the heating chamber. This design ensures uniform heat distribution and avoids problems such as local overheating or underheating. At the same time, the heating chamber is a specially designed structure with optimized shape and size, which not only facilitates material molding but also, at an appropriate heating temperature (usually controlled near the glass transition temperature of the plastic profile), enables the plastic profile to have a certain degree of plasticity, which is beneficial for reducing internal stress and deformation during bending and improving the accuracy of the finished product.

[0039] like Figure 1 As shown, this part mainly includes key components such as the second fixing plate 121, the second clamping cylinder (not shown), the first clamping base shell 123, and the first clamping face shell 124. In terms of connection, the second fixing plate 121 serves as the basic support structure and is directly connected to the first driving device 13. It is particularly noteworthy that the third fine-tuning device 203 is fitted with the second fixing plate 121, while the second clamping cylinder and the first clamping base shell 123 are fixed to the movable end of the third fine-tuning device 203. This hierarchical connection provides the structural foundation for achieving precise adjustment.

[0040] The bending process can be divided into three key stages: The plastic profile is first placed on the first clamping base shell 123, at which point the first clamping face shell 124 is in the open state. Through precise adjustments by the third fine-tuning device 203 during the debugging phase, the heating cavity and the profile are ensured to be in the optimal relative position.

[0041] After the second clamping cylinder is activated, its movable end pushes the first clamping face shell 124 to move towards the first clamping bottom shell 123. For example... Figure 2As shown, when the two are closed, they form a complete heating cavity that encloses the plastic profile. It should be noted that the design here is "enclosed" rather than "clamped" to prevent the profile from breaking due to rigid clamping during subsequent bending.

[0042] The heating device delivers high-temperature gas into the heating chamber to uniformly heat the plastic profile. Once the profile reaches a suitable temperature, the first drive device 13 rotates the entire bending and forming section 12 to complete the bending process. Figure 3 As shown, the guide wheel 126 plays an important guiding and supporting role in this process.

[0043] Furthermore, the innovative application of the third fine-tuning device 203 in this structure demonstrates a high degree of system integration and functional synergy. Through its precision adjustment mechanism at its movable end, this device first achieves precise fine-tuning of the heating cavity in the vertical direction. This fundamental adjustment function lays a crucial foundation for subsequent collaborative operations. On this basis, the true value of this device lies in its ability to ensure that the heating cavities distributed across multiple bending modules maintain the same horizontal height, thereby achieving precise coordination among multiple processing stations and effectively avoiding uneven heating or bending angle errors caused by height deviations. Particularly important is that this precise vertical adjustment capability endows the equipment with strong adaptability, enabling it to flexibly respond to the replacement requirements of guide wheels 126 of different diameters. When guide wheels 126 need to be replaced due to process requirements, the relative positional relationship between components can be quickly restored simply by compensating the height of the heating cavity through the third fine-tuning device 203, ensuring the equipment's rapid adaptability and stable processing accuracy when switching between different production batches.

[0044] Furthermore, the first clamping base shell 123 includes a first clamping main base shell 1232 and a first clamping secondary base shell 1231. The first clamping secondary base shell 1231 is fixedly mounted on the movable end of the third fine-tuning device 203, and the first clamping secondary base shell 1231 is provided with a horizontal slide rail 125. The first clamping main base shell 1232 is slidably mounted on the slide rail 125 and fixed with bolts. Moreover, the first clamping face shell 124 includes a first clamping main face shell 1242 and a first clamping secondary face shell 1241. The first clamping secondary face shell 1241 is provided with a horizontal slide rail 125. The first clamping main face shell 1242 is slidably mounted on the slide rail 125 and fixed with bolts. The first clamping secondary face shell 1241 is linked with the first clamping secondary base shell 1231 through a guide rod 115 and a spring, so as to move synchronously with the horizontal adjustment of the first clamping secondary base shell 1231.

[0045] This design features a refined approach to the components of the heating cavity, optimizing the traditional monolithic shell structure into a modular assembly. The first clamping bottom shell 123 is divided into a first clamping main bottom shell 1232 and a first clamping secondary bottom shell 1231. Similarly, the first clamping front shell 124 is also divided into a first clamping main front shell 1242 and a first clamping secondary front shell 1241. In terms of connection, the first clamping secondary bottom shell 1231 is fixedly mounted at the movable end of the third fine-tuning device 203, forming the base of the entire heating cavity assembly. The first clamping secondary bottom shell 1231 is equipped with a horizontal slide rail 125, through which the first clamping main bottom shell 1232 is slidably mounted and ultimately fixed with bolts. The same structural principle is applied to the front shell: the first clamping secondary front shell 1241 is equipped with a horizontal slide rail 125, through which the first clamping main front shell 1242 is slidably mounted and fixed with bolts. The core innovation of this solution lies in the linkage design between the main and auxiliary shells. The first clamping auxiliary shell 1241 forms a linkage mechanism with the first clamping auxiliary bottom shell 1231 through the guide rod 115 and the spring. When the first clamping auxiliary bottom shell 1231 is adjusted in the horizontal direction, the first clamping auxiliary shell 1241 can move synchronously, ensuring that the two always maintain the correct relative position. The specific working process is as follows: When it is necessary to adjust the horizontal position of the heating cavity, first loosen the fixing bolts of the first clamping main bottom shell 1232 and the first clamping main shell 1242, and then manually drive the first clamping auxiliary bottom shell 1231 to move in the horizontal direction. Since the first clamping auxiliary shell 1241 is connected to the first clamping auxiliary bottom shell 1231 through the guide rod 115, and the spring provides the necessary preload, the first clamping auxiliary shell 1241 will move synchronously with the first clamping auxiliary bottom shell 1231. After adjusting to the predetermined position, tighten the fixing bolts of the first clamping main bottom shell 1232 and the first clamping main surface shell 1242 respectively to complete the entire adjustment process.

[0046] Furthermore, the bending and forming part 12 also includes a plurality of guide wheels 126, which are disposed on one side of the heating cavity formed by the first clamping face shell 124 and the first clamping bottom shell 123; the guide grooves on the surface of the guide wheels 126 are aligned with the plastic profile placement slots inside the heating cavity. In this specific embodiment, the guide wheels 126 are directly and movably sleeved on the first power shaft 134, and the two are concentrically arranged.

[0047] Each guide wheel 126 has a guide groove of a specific shape machined on its surface. The shape and size of these guide grooves are precisely designed to ensure accurate alignment with the placement slots of the plastic profiles inside the heating chamber. This alignment is crucial for ensuring processing accuracy. When multiple plastic profiles are placed in their corresponding slots within the heating chamber, the guide wheel 126 on one side supports and constrains the profiles from the side through its guide grooves, effectively preventing lateral shifting or twisting deformation that may occur during heating and bending. During operation, the guide wheel 126 plays multiple important roles. First, during the profile feeding stage, the guide wheel 126 acts as a centering guide, ensuring that the profiles can smoothly and accurately enter the predetermined slots within the heating chamber, laying the foundation for subsequent processing. Second, during the heating stage, the profiles may undergo slight deformation due to heat; the presence of the guide wheel 126 maintains their positional stability, preventing misalignment caused by deformation.

[0048] In this specific embodiment, a luggage frame bending machine is also provided, including a first adjusting device 21, a second adjusting device 22, a third adjusting device 23, and four bending modules. The four bending modules include a first bending module 101, a second bending module 102, a third bending module 103, and a fourth bending module 104. The first adjusting device 21, the second adjusting device 22, and the third adjusting device 23 each include two adjustable movable ends that are close to or far from each other. The two adjustable movable ends are respectively fixedly connected to the first fine-tuning devices 201 of the first bending module 101 and the second bending module 102, so that the first bending module 101 and the second bending module 102 are close to or far from each other. The two adjustable movable ends of the second adjusting device 22 are respectively connected to the first fine-tuning devices 201 of the first bending module 101 and the first fine-tuning devices 201 of the third bending module 103. The two adjustable movable ends of the third adjusting device 23 are respectively connected to the first fine-tuning devices 201 of the second bending module 102 and the first fine-tuning devices 201 of the fourth bending module 104.

[0049] Furthermore, the first driving device 13 includes a first servo motor 131, a worm gear reducer assembly 133, a first power shaft 134, and a drive fixing plate 132. The first servo motor 131 is fixed on the drive fixing plate 132, and the output shaft of the first servo motor 131 is drivenly connected to the worm gear reducer assembly 133. The worm gear reducer assembly 133 is connected to the first power shaft 134, and the first power shaft 134 is drivenly connected to the second fixing plate 121, thereby driving the second fixing plate 121 to rotate. At the same time, the first fixing plate 113 is fixedly connected through the first servo motor 131 (which can be understood as the first clamping part 11 not being driven to rotate by the first power shaft 134).

[0050] Furthermore, the first adjustment device 21 includes a first adjustment motor 212, a bidirectional screw 211, and sliding nuts movably sleeved at both ends of the bidirectional screw 211. When the first adjustment motor 212 drives the bidirectional screw 211 to rotate, since the screw threads are in opposite directions, the two sliding nuts synchronously move closer or further apart along the screw axis, forming the adjustment movable ends. These movable ends are respectively fixedly connected to the first fine-tuning device 201 of the first bending module 101 and the second bending module 102, thereby quickly adjusting the horizontal distance between the two modules. For example, when processing a wider luggage frame, forward rotation of the motor moves the sliding nuts further apart, increasing the module spacing; reverse rotation reduces the spacing. This bidirectional adjustment mechanism ensures symmetry, avoids frame distortion that may be caused by unilateral adjustment, and the adjustment accuracy can reach ±0.1mm.

[0051] The second adjusting device 22 and the third adjusting device 23 have the same structure, including a second adjusting motor, a one-way screw, and a sliding nut movably sleeved on the one-way screw. The second adjusting motor drives the one-way screw to rotate, causing the sliding nut to move unidirectionally along the screw direction, forming the adjusting movable end. In specific applications, one end of the second adjusting device 22 is mounted on the second fixed plate 121 of the first bending module 101, and its movable end is connected to the first fine-tuning device 201 of the third bending module 103; one end of the third adjusting device 23 is mounted on the second fixed plate 121 of the second bending module 102, and its movable end is connected to the first fine-tuning device 201 of the fourth bending module 104. This unidirectional drive method is suitable for asymmetrical adjustment, such as when processing long frames, where the straightness error of the frame can be compensated by fine-tuning the positions of the third and fourth modules. The one-way screw structure is simple and low in cost, yet still ensures the accuracy of displacement. In terms of working principle, during the debugging phase, all adjusting devices control the displacement of the sliding nut through the motor, driving the bending module to move. During operation, the adjusting devices remain locked to ensure stability. This design makes adjusting the module position more intuitive and efficient.

[0052] The luggage frame bending machine of this invention achieves efficient bending of plastic profiles through the precise coordination of four bending modules and a three-stage adjustment device. The first bending module 101 and the second bending module 102 serve as the main processing units, undertaking the core bending task, while the third bending module 103 and the fourth bending module 104 participate in the bending process through a linkage mechanism, jointly completing the processing of the four bending positions of the luggage frame. This design not only improves processing accuracy but also enhances the adaptability of the equipment.

[0053] Specifically, the bending machine's working mechanism is based on the mechanical linkage and independent drive between modules. The first bending module 101, while performing its own bending action, is connected to the third bending module 103 via the second adjusting device 22. When the first drive device 13 of the first bending module 101 is activated, driving its bending forming part 12 to rotate for bending, the second adjusting device 22 transmits the motion to the third bending module 103, adjusting its overall position accordingly. Subsequently, the first drive device 13 of the third bending module 103 operates independently, driving its bending forming part 12 to rotate, completing the processing of the second bending point. Similarly, the second bending module 102 is linked to the fourth bending module 104 via the third adjusting device 23: when the second bending module 102 bends, it drives the fourth bending module 104 to adjust its position, after which the fourth bending module 104 bends independently. This hierarchical linkage mechanism ensures precise control and synchronization of the four bending positions. The four bending modules are integrated into a single unit via a three-stage adjustment mechanism. The second bending module 102 and the third bending module 103 serve as the main processing units, undertaking the core bending task, while the first and fourth bending modules 104 play a supporting role in positioning and forming. When processing large frames, the second adjustment device 22 and the third adjustment device 23 can independently fine-tune the positions of the third and fourth modules to ensure the straightness and flatness of the long frame.

[0054] It is also important to note that the core function of the first fine-tuning device 201 is to adjust the vertical height of the entire bending module. Its importance lies in ensuring that the upper surfaces of the guide wheels 126 of the multiple bending modules distributed on the equipment are strictly on the same horizontal plane. Working principle: This device is typically integrated into the bottom of the drive fixing plate 132, and uses a screw mechanism or servo drive to raise and lower the entire bending module. During debugging, the operator uses the first fine-tuning device 201 to independently adjust each bending module.

[0055] The key problem addressed is that in bending the luggage frame, different bending points may require guide wheels 126 of varying diameters to accommodate different bending radii. Because the guide wheels 126 have different diameters, their top heights will inevitably differ. The first fine-tuning device 201 compensates for this height difference, ensuring that the top surfaces of all guide wheels 126 are flush. This guarantees that the long, rectangular plastic profile being bent can be stably supported on all guide wheels 126 during initial placement, laying the foundation for subsequent precise bending. Without this device, the profile would twist or experience stress due to inconsistent support point heights, leading to inaccurate bending angles, frame deformation, and other defects.

[0056] Second fine-tuning device 202: Adjustment of the position of the clamping part to adapt to the material height.

[0057] The core function of the second fine-tuning device 202 is to adjust the vertical position of the first clamping part 11. Its purpose is to ensure that the height of the clamping point is precisely matched with the position of the profile after the height of the guide wheel 126 is determined.

[0058] Working principle: This device is fitted with the first fixed plate 113, and its movable end is connected to the first clamping cylinder 111 and the first clamping base plate 114. By rotating the adjustment mechanism (such as a screw), the entire clamping part (including the clamping cylinder, the base plate and the moving plate) can be moved up and down relative to the first fixed plate 113.

[0059] The key problem addressed is that after the first fine-tuning device 201 adjusts the overall height of the module (i.e., the height of the guide wheel 126), the original clamping point may no longer be aligned with the center of the profile or the optimal clamping position. The second fine-tuning device 202 allows for independent adjustment of the height of the clamping part, ensuring that the clamping action can be applied accurately and stably to the profile, providing a uniform clamping force. This avoids problems such as profile damage, unstable clamping, or profile slippage during bending caused by misalignment of the clamping point, and is a crucial step in achieving highly reliable clamping.

[0060] Third fine-tuning device 203: Ensures precise alignment between the heating cavity and the guide wheel 126.

[0061] The core function of the third fine-tuning device 203 is to adjust the position of the bending and forming part 12 in the vertical and horizontal directions. Its ultimate goal is to ensure that the heating cavity and the guide wheel 126 are in the optimal relative position.

[0062] Vertical adjustment: used to fine-tune the height of the heating cavity so that its center line coincides with the center line of the profile after adjustment by the first and second fine-tuning devices 202, ensuring uniform heating.

[0063] Horizontal adjustment: The horizontal position of the first clamping base shell 123 (and the entire heating chamber) relative to the second fixed plate 121 is adjusted via the horizontal slide rail 125 at its movable end. This adjustment is mainly to accommodate guide wheels 126 of different diameters. When replacing with a larger diameter guide wheel 126, the wheel body is "larger," requiring the heating chamber to be adjusted backward to maintain the correct contact between the profile and the guide wheel 126 before entering the heating chamber; conversely, when replacing with a smaller diameter guide wheel 126, it needs to be adjusted forward. This precise alignment ensures that the movement trajectory of the profile is always accurately controllable during heating and bending.

[0064] In this embodiment, the first adjusting device, which was vertically placed in the previous design, is now placed horizontally. The most direct benefit is a significant improvement in its stress distribution. When placed vertically, the device and its connecting components may primarily bear lateral bending moments or forces, easily leading to stress concentration and accelerating structural fatigue. By placing it horizontally (usually horizontally), the device's center of gravity and load are more evenly distributed to the supporting foundation or adjacent structure. The direction of force is more consistent with the device's main load-bearing direction, effectively reducing stress peaks at key connection points or support points, thereby alleviating its load-bearing burden and extending its service life.

[0065] Laying the system flat helps lower the center of gravity of the entire system or related components. This makes the system more stable when subjected to external disturbances (such as vibration, shock, or load fluctuations), and enhances its resistance to interference. At the same time, this orientation adjustment also helps reduce the tendency of the device to sway due to its own height or cantilever effect, making the operation smoother and more reliable.
